The return to the world before was short-lived.

After five days of competition and some good slices of life in the stands (there were still 22,299 fans this Friday), the city of Melbourne has been reconfigured after the appearance of new cases of the British variant of Covid-19.

As a result, the spectators were forced by the referee to leave the site before the end of the night session and the event will now be held behind closed doors at least until next Wednesday.

One more twist in a roller coaster-like tournament ...

The match: Thiem - Kyrgios

Before showering the enthusiasm and sending everyone back to confinement, there had to be a fiery encounter.

In an atmosphere worthy of the Davis Cup (well, that of the world before), Dominic Thiem managed to overthrow Nick Kyrgios, the regional of the stage.

Winner of Ugo Humbert in the previous round after saving two match points, the Australian nevertheless led two sets to nothing before surrendering (4-6, 4-6, 6-3, 6-4, 6- 4).

"Giving up is not an option, there is always a chance", slipped the world n ° 3, impressive in composure despite the storm of cries and encouragement.

The star: Novak Djokovic

The world n ° 1 had some scares in his quest for an 18th Grand Slam.

The Serbian was leading two sets to nothing against the American Fritz before an untimely slip and abdominal pain… As a result, Fritz managed to pick up two sets everywhere when the stadium had just been emptied to respect the confinement!

Djokovic claims to have thought of retirement (which would have been his… 15th on the circuit) at the start of the third set.

In the last round, the eight-time winner of the Australian Open seemed to forget his discomfort on the obliques and suddenly found service, forehand, calm and precision to easily finish the job (7-6, 6-4, 3 -6, 4-6, 6-2 in 3h30) before uttering a primal cry that tore the sky of Victoria ...

“It will remain one of the most special victories of my career,” he says.

I tried to stay focused by praying that it would get better.

I know it's a tear.

»See you in the round of 16 against Raonic.

Hopefully by then ...

The French: Mannarino and Ferro out

Tournament ended for Adrian Mannarino, largely dominated by Zverev (6-3, 6-3, 6-1) and Fiona Ferro, beaten by the Polish Swiatek (6-4, 6-3), winner of the last Roland Garros.

There is therefore no longer any Habs for the boys, as in the last US Open and the only Kristina Mladenovic (who will face the American Pegula next night in the 3rd round) for the girls.

For the two failures of the day, the main concern was to manage the return ...

“It was a little hammer blow

(Editor's note: the announcement of confinement)

, explains Mannarino.

Basically, my plan was to go play in Singapore the week after Melbourne, I told myself that I was going to enjoy the good weather in Australia, to be able to prepare myself well before going to Singapore.

Obviously, that will not be the case and today, we learned that for Singapore, the conditions were quite specific.

If we are in contact or positive for Covid, we are stranded in a hospital for twenty-two days!

"

The perf: Aslan Karatsev

Nothing stops Aslan Karatsev.

Resulting from the qualifications, the world n ° 114 offered without trembling in the 3rd round Diego Schwartzman, n ° 9 at the ATP (6-3, 6-3, 6-3)!

At 27, Karatsev played for the first time in the final table of a Grand Slam and set off to discover a top 10 on the other side of the net.

First attempt, master stroke.

Faced with an unrecognizable Argentinian and very weak in return, the Muscovite has multiplied the winning blows.

In the next round, he will challenge Félix Auger-Aliassime, the easy winner (7-5, 7-5, 6-3) of the Canada derby against his friend Denis Shapovalov.
